dnl CURL_CHECK_FUNC_ALARM
dnl -------------------------------------------------
dnl Verify if alarm is available, prototyped, and
dnl can be compiled. If all of these are true, and
dnl usage has not been previously disallowed with
dnl shell variable curl_disallow_alarm, then
dnl HAVE_ALARM will be defined.

AC_DEFUN([CURL_CHECK_FUNC_ALARM], [
  AC_REQUIRE([CURL_INCLUDES_UNISTD])dnl
  #
  tst_links_alarm="unknown"
  tst_proto_alarm="unknown"
  tst_compi_alarm="unknown"
  tst_allow_alarm="unknown"
  #
  AC_MSG_CHECKING([if alarm can be linked])
  AC_LINK_IFELSE([
    AC_LANG_FUNC_LINK_TRY([alarm])
  ],[
    AC_MSG_RESULT([yes])
    tst_links_alarm="yes"
  ],[
    AC_MSG_RESULT([no])
    tst_links_alarm="no"
  ])
  #
  if test "$tst_links_alarm" = "yes"; then
    AC_MSG_CHECKING([if alarm is prototyped])
    AC_EGREP_CPP([alarm],[
      $curl_includes_unistd
    ],[
      AC_MSG_RESULT([yes])
      tst_proto_alarm="yes"
    ],[
      AC_MSG_RESULT([no])
      tst_proto_alarm="no"
    ])
  fi
  #
  if test "$tst_proto_alarm" = "yes"; then
    AC_MSG_CHECKING([if alarm is compilable])
    AC_COMPILE_IFELSE([
      AC_LANG_PROGRAM([[
        $curl_includes_unistd
      ]],[[
        if(0 != alarm(0))
          return 1;
      ]])
    ],[
      AC_MSG_RESULT([yes])
      tst_compi_alarm="yes"
    ],[
      AC_MSG_RESULT([no])
      tst_compi_alarm="no"
    ])
  fi
  #
  if test "$tst_compi_alarm" = "yes"; then
    AC_MSG_CHECKING([if alarm usage allowed])
    if test "x$curl_disallow_alarm" != "xyes"; then
      AC_MSG_RESULT([yes])
      tst_allow_alarm="yes"
    else
      AC_MSG_RESULT([no])
      tst_allow_alarm="no"
    fi
  fi
  #
  AC_MSG_CHECKING([if alarm might be used])
  if test "$tst_links_alarm" = "yes" &&
     test "$tst_proto_alarm" = "yes" &&
     test "$tst_compi_alarm" = "yes" &&
     test "$tst_allow_alarm" = "yes"; then
    AC_MSG_RESULT([yes])
    AC_DEFINE_UNQUOTED(HAVE_ALARM, 1,
      [Define to 1 if you have the alarm function.])
    ac_cv_func_alarm="yes"
  else
    AC_MSG_RESULT([no])
    ac_cv_func_alarm="no"
  fi
])

dnl CURL_CHECK_FUNC_GETHOSTBYADDR_R
dnl -------------------------------------------------
dnl Verify if gethostbyaddr_r is available, prototyped,
dnl and can be compiled. If all of these are true, and
dnl usage has not been previously disallowed with
dnl shell variable curl_disallow_gethostbyaddr_r, then
dnl HAVE_GETHOSTBYADDR_R will be defined.

AC_DEFUN([CURL_CHECK_FUNC_GETHOSTBYADDR_R], [
  AC_REQUIRE([CURL_INCLUDES_NETDB])dnl
  #
  tst_links_gethostbyaddr_r="unknown"
  tst_proto_gethostbyaddr_r="unknown"
  tst_compi_gethostbyaddr_r="unknown"
  tst_allow_gethostbyaddr_r="unknown"
  tst_nargs_gethostbyaddr_r="unknown"
  #
  AC_MSG_CHECKING([if gethostbyaddr_r can be linked])
  AC_LINK_IFELSE([
    AC_LANG_FUNC_LINK_TRY([gethostbyaddr_r])
  ],[
    AC_MSG_RESULT([yes])
    tst_links_gethostbyaddr_r="yes"
  ],[
    AC_MSG_RESULT([no])
    tst_links_gethostbyaddr_r="no"
  ])
  #
  if test "$tst_links_gethostbyaddr_r" = "yes"; then
    AC_MSG_CHECKING([if gethostbyaddr_r is prototyped])
    AC_EGREP_CPP([gethostbyaddr_r],[
      $curl_includes_netdb
    ],[
      AC_MSG_RESULT([yes])
      tst_proto_gethostbyaddr_r="yes"
    ],[
      AC_MSG_RESULT([no])
      tst_proto_gethostbyaddr_r="no"
    ])
  fi
  #
  if test "$tst_proto_gethostbyaddr_r" = "yes"; then
    if test "$tst_nargs_gethostbyaddr_r" = "unknown"; then
      AC_MSG_CHECKING([if gethostbyaddr_r takes 5 args.])
      AC_COMPILE_IFELSE([
        AC_LANG_PROGRAM([[
          $curl_includes_netdb
        ]],[[
          if(0 != gethostbyaddr_r(0, 0, 0, 0, 0))
            return 1;
        ]])
      ],[
        AC_MSG_RESULT([yes])
        tst_compi_gethostbyaddr_r="yes"
        tst_nargs_gethostbyaddr_r="5"
      ],[
        AC_MSG_RESULT([no])
        tst_compi_gethostbyaddr_r="no"
      ])
    fi
    if test "$tst_nargs_gethostbyaddr_r" = "unknown"; then
      AC_MSG_CHECKING([if gethostbyaddr_r takes 7 args.])
      AC_COMPILE_IFELSE([
        AC_LANG_PROGRAM([[
          $curl_includes_netdb
        ]],[[
          if(0 != gethostbyaddr_r(0, 0, 0, 0, 0, 0, 0))
            return 1;
        ]])
      ],[
        AC_MSG_RESULT([yes])
        tst_compi_gethostbyaddr_r="yes"
        tst_nargs_gethostbyaddr_r="7"
      ],[
        AC_MSG_RESULT([no])
        tst_compi_gethostbyaddr_r="no"
      ])
    fi
    if test "$tst_nargs_gethostbyaddr_r" = "unknown"; then
      AC_MSG_CHECKING([if gethostbyaddr_r takes 8 args.])
      AC_COMPILE_IFELSE([
        AC_LANG_PROGRAM([[
          $curl_includes_netdb
        ]],[[
          if(0 != gethostbyaddr_r(0, 0, 0, 0, 0, 0, 0, 0))
            return 1;
        ]])
      ],[
        AC_MSG_RESULT([yes])
        tst_compi_gethostbyaddr_r="yes"
        tst_nargs_gethostbyaddr_r="8"
      ],[
        AC_MSG_RESULT([no])
        tst_compi_gethostbyaddr_r="no"
      ])
    fi
    AC_MSG_CHECKING([if gethostbyaddr_r is compilable])
    if test "$tst_compi_gethostbyaddr_r" = "yes"; then
      AC_MSG_RESULT([yes])
    else
      AC_MSG_RESULT([no])
    fi
  fi
  #
  if test "$tst_compi_gethostbyaddr_r" = "yes"; then
    AC_MSG_CHECKING([if gethostbyaddr_r usage allowed])
    if test "x$curl_disallow_gethostbyaddr_r" != "xyes"; then
      AC_MSG_RESULT([yes])
      tst_allow_gethostbyaddr_r="yes"
    else
      AC_MSG_RESULT([no])
      tst_allow_gethostbyaddr_r="no"
    fi
  fi
  #
  AC_MSG_CHECKING([if gethostbyaddr_r might be used])
  if test "$tst_links_gethostbyaddr_r" = "yes" &&
     test "$tst_proto_gethostbyaddr_r" = "yes" &&
     test "$tst_compi_gethostbyaddr_r" = "yes" &&
     test "$tst_allow_gethostbyaddr_r" = "yes"; then
    AC_MSG_RESULT([yes])
    AC_DEFINE_UNQUOTED(HAVE_GETHOSTBYADDR_R, 1,
      [Define to 1 if you have the gethostbyaddr_r function.])
    dnl AC_DEFINE_UNQUOTED(GETHOSTBYADDR_R_ARGS, $tst_nargs_gethostbyaddr_r,
    dnl   [Specifies the number of arguments to gethostbyaddr_r])
    #
    if test "$tst_nargs_gethostbyaddr_r" -eq "5"; then
      AC_DEFINE(HAVE_GETHOSTBYADDR_R_5, 1, [gethostbyaddr_r() takes 5 args])
    elif test "$tst_nargs_gethostbyaddr_r" -eq "7"; then
      AC_DEFINE(HAVE_GETHOSTBYADDR_R_7, 1, [gethostbyaddr_r() takes 7 args])
    elif test "$tst_nargs_gethostbyaddr_r" -eq "8"; then
      AC_DEFINE(HAVE_GETHOSTBYADDR_R_8, 1, [gethostbyaddr_r() takes 8 args])
    fi
    #
    ac_cv_func_gethostbyaddr_r="yes"
  else
    AC_MSG_RESULT([no])
    ac_cv_func_gethostbyaddr_r="no"
  fi
])
